Peru consumer prices up 0.09% in November on month
FILE PHOTO: A woman sells fruits at a stand at Surco market in Lima, Peru August 31, 2018. REUTERS/Mariana Bazo/File Photo
(Reuters) - Peru's consumer price inflation rate rose 0.09% in November, according to data published on Sunday by national statistics agency INEI.
By comparison, consumer prices fell by 0.09% in October.
